Legislation enforcement officers are prohibited from employing any sort of Bodily drive to induce a confession or elicit answers to their questions. This features battery, torture, or building threats to some suspect. However, in addition to these apparent prohibitions, legislation enforcement officers have quite a lot of overall flexibility in the interrogation of the suspect. Some questioning by law enforcement can be benign. Other types of interrogation can include powerful questioning of suspects. This is to climate down the suspect’s defenses and to get them to get started on conversing Using the law enforcement, many times for their detriment. Law enforcement officers have many various approaches they use to interrogate a suspect. One example is, a common interrogation tactic, could be the “very good-cop, negative-cop” method.
: The Court docket Finally held the suspect should know they can exercise these rights at any time. If they do not request an attorney, or they begin talking to the law enforcement once the initial Miranda looking through, a suspect is able to exercising their rights later.
One example is, suppose a suspect is “mirandized” after which you can starts to respond to police questions and not using a law firm. At any time Should the suspect gets awkward in almost any way, they are able to tell the law enforcement to stop questioning them Which they need a legal professional. The law enforcement then need to halt and respect the suspect’s exercise of their Miranda rights.
